Output aaf577f83752c8114c983238396046cae0877463af81a66e7ce96b7476927bc5:44

value
205543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 148a51b10fccd90abb67b3002b0a9de3394eda26 OP_EQUAL
address
33Zd8xfH1NL4U2qo9xrLEECs215VzQ8p8P
transaction
aaf577f83752c8114c983238396046cae0877463af81a66e7ce96b7476927bc5